[citation needed] 100 grams (3.5 oz) of raw chicken breast contains 2 grams (0.071 oz) of fat and 22 grams (0.78 oz) of protein, compared to 9 grams (0.32 oz) of fat and 20 grams (0.71 oz) of protein for the same portion of raw beef flank steak.
chicken breast (flight muscle) Nutritional Muscle tissue is high in protein, containing all of the essential amino acids , and in most cases is a good source of zinc , vitamin B 12 , selenium , phosphorus , niacin , vitamin B 6 , choline , riboflavin and iron. [ 28 ]
